Mama's Beginning

The Chicken Puppy.

The Mama Hen's group began this process with three new product ideas. A chicken n' waffle ball, a chicken cordon blue bite, and a buffalo chicken bite. Notice a trend?

​

When we were making the buffalo chicken bites, we had some left over material. someone said "we should just roll it in some bread crumbs". Thus, the chicken puppy was born.

​

After we decided on the ingredients for hedonic purposes, we decided to add some functional ingredients. Flour to increase viscosity, xanthan gum to add bind (structure), and modified cornstarch for adhesion of the batter and breading.

Chicken

First, we cook chicken breasts until they reach an internal temperature of 165° F. The we shred it into smaller pieces.

​

​

Make n' Mix

We mix together cheese, buffalo sauce, cream cheese, ranch powder, flour, xanthan gum and the cooked shredded chicken in a mixer.

​

Form

The team then forms an assembly line to form ~20g balls, predust them in modified corn starch, put them into a flour and water batter, and roll them in a breadcrumb mixture

Stick It

The puppies are ready for par-frying. We fry them for 1 minute until the breading is stuck on, and the color is a light gold. The rest is done by the consumer!
